There are various types of investment companies in Miami that cater to different investor profiles. Asset management firms help high-net-worth individuals and institutions invest in traditional assets like stocks, bonds, and real estate. Private equity firms specialize in buying private companies and helping them grow before selling them for profit. Venture capital firms provide funding for emerging startups and technology companies. When choosing an investment partner, it’s crucial to find one whose investment philosophy and area of expertise matches your financial goals and risk appetite.

Understand the fee structure and transparency
Reputable investment firms are transparent about their fee structure so there are no surprises. Three common types of fees are:
– Management fees – Charged yearly as a percentage of assets under management
– Performance fees – Charged on gains above a certain hurdle rate
– Transaction fees – Charged per transactions like trades or acquisitions
Evaluate fee reasonability based on industry averages and the services provided. Ask detailed questions on fee application and request formal disclosure documents. Choose a company that charges fair, justifiable fees aligned with value creation.
Miami is a highly regulated financial hub, so most legitimate investment companies adhere to strict reporting and auditing standards. Opt for firms that provide regular portfolio statements and are open about their fee structure.
Evaluate investment minimums and client focus
Miami has investment companies catering to clients across the wealth spectrum. Larger firms like private banks and family offices require high minimum investments like $5-10 million in assets. Boutique firms can have lower minimums from $250k to $1 million.
Understand the target client profile in terms of minimum investment, net worth, and sophistication. Choose a firm that best matches your current investment size and growth projections. Also, assess the level of personalized services and client focus. Opt for a company that provides tailored advice and regular communication aligned to your needs.
Miami is also home to fintech investment platforms that provide automated robo-advisory services with low minimums, making wealth management accessible to more investors.
